There is a huge difference between Englishman River just north of us and Millstone River right here in town. Englishman is a large river distinguished by a very narrow canyon that the river has carved out over the centuries. Englishman River was roaring through its canyon after the last big rain! The air was thick with water – spray, mist and moisture! The effect of the light on the mist, on the trees dripping with moisture was amazing!
We were walking fairly early in the morning – the sun was up and cascading down through the tree branches – the mist softened and bent edges. The effects were magical!
Millstone River is quieter, more civilized. This river usually moves quietly through the city, a cool note in the center of town – giving Bowen Park a wonderful selection of spots for photographers, picnics and weddings!
